- SUN: This peppers require a full-sun location to grow well and produce ripened fruit.
- SOIL: They need well-draining soil. However, the taste will be hotter if the soil is a bit lean and not overly fertilized. A neutral soil pH of about 6.0 to 6.8 is best.
- WATER: Peppers need to dry out between waterings, but make sure they get at least 1 inch of water each week. They will drop their flowers if allowed to become drought-stressed. A good layer of mulch around the base of the plant will help conserve soil moisture.
- Expected Blooming Period: 110-115 Days to Maturity.
- PLANTING SUGGESTIONS: Overfeeding with nitrogen will result in leafy plants with few peppers. Add some rich matter before planting to ensure good drainage as well as provide nutrients. You can also give them a dose of balanced fertilizer at planting time and again when the first flowers appear.

- This red, 1 ounce tomato is produced in grape-like clusters on long, vigorous, indeterminate vines. The 1 to 1 1/2 inch long elongated fruits have a sweet flavor, attractive glossy skin, and good crack resistance. Expect high yields and quality fruit set. Extended vine holding time.
